    EdGasket wrote: »
    It would be interesting to hear from anyone who has been transported from say Scotland to the south, how they got on which would probably cost in excess of £1000. I think you can also claim for temporary accomodation too if required.

    "how will you know how much it's going to cost" - ask for an estimate but if you are stuck you don't have much choice but to pay up do you?


    I've had to be recovered from Birmingham to Scotland once, a few years ago. I think it was something in the order of £500 or so, but there was no quibble over it. Paid by credit card, sent off the claim when I got home, had the cheque banked before my credit card statement arrived (and got a fair few clubcard points out of the deal as well, as I used my Tesco credit card :))
